    Description
    A diagram relating to Renatus Franciscus Slusius’s proposed solutions to problems discussed in Issac Barrow’s Lectiones opticae (1669, p. 38), in a letter to Henry Oldenburg dated 25 July 1670. Slusius asked his demonstration to be sent on to John Collins, who in turn sent it to Barrow, who sent it on to Isaac Newton.

    This is a copy of LBO/4/043. The diagram in the original letter is at EL/S1/63/001.
